Lady Gaga Strikes Back at Super Bowl Body Shamers With an Empowering Message

Now that's how you kill 'em with class.

Despite her ability to leap from tall structures and perform intense choreography all while singing live, a few misguided spectators seemed to think Lady Gaga appeared "out of shape" during her Super Bowl halftime performance. Lady Gaga, in response, wants you to know she couldn't care less.

The "Born This Way" singer surprised fans with a wardrobe change during her loud and proud Super Bowl Ll halftime show - swapping her sparkly multicolored leotard for a pair of blinged out hot pants and midriff-baring shoulder pads. Some Twitter trolls, however, seemed to think her abs could have been better toned. "Thats an ugly little belly on #LadyGaGa," one Twitter use wrote Sunday night. "So, am I the only one willing to identify the elephant in the room? Namely Lady Gaga's beer belly?," another Super Bowl fan tweeted.

After getting wind of the comments, Gaga posted yet another photo of herself (and the alleged 'belly') in action with an inspiring and unapologetic caption. "I heard my body is a topic of conversation so I wanted to say, I’m proud of my body and you should be proud of yours too,” she writes. “No matter who you are or what you do. I could give you a million reasons why you don’t need to cater to anyone or anything to succeed,” she writes. “Be you, and be relentlessly you. That’s the stuff of champions. thank you so much everyone for supporting me. I love you guys. Xoxo, gaga.”

Even better, women on social media stood up to defend Gaga in droves.
